charset=us-ascii Content-Disposition: inline In-Reply-To: <1402dfc8.20a4b.18f37963e87.Coremail.duoming@zju.edu.cn> On Thu, May 02, 2024 at 12:35:44PM +0800, duoming@zju.edu.cn wrote: > On Wed, 1 May 2024 20:43:37 +0300 Dan Carpenter wrote: > > I'm always happy to take credit for stuff but the Reported by should go > > to Lars and Miroslav. > > > > Reported-by: Lars Kellogg-Stedman > > Reported-by: Miroslav Skoric > > This patch is not related with the problem raised by Lars Kellogg-Stedman > and Miroslav Skoric, it only solves the reference counting leak issues of > ax25_dev in ax25_addr_ax25dev() and ax25_dev_device_down(). So I think > there is no need to change the "Reported by" label. > Ah... I was really hoping it was related to the other bugs. Okay, what about we separate this into different patches one for each bug? The changes to ax25_addr_ax25dev() and ax25_dev_free() are obvious and could go in as-is but as two separate patches. The changes to ax25_dev_device_up/down() are more subtle. The ax25_dev_list stuff is frustrating. It would be so much easier if it were a normal list and you could just do: /* * Remove any packet forwarding that points to this device. */ list_for_each_entry(s, ax25_dev_list, list) { if (s->forward == dev) s->forward = NULL; } list_for_each_entry(s, ax25_dev_list, list) { if (s == ax25_dev) { list_del(s); free_net = true; break; } } spin_unlock_bh(&ax25_dev_lock); dev->ax25_ptr = NULL; if (free_net) netdev_put(dev, &ax25_dev->dev_tracker); ax25_dev_put(ax25_dev); } Why do we call netdev_put() on that one path?
